saniya bhaldar 2GZ19MBA29 said...

1. The Data Analyst
There are some companies where being a data scientist is synonymous with being a data analyst. Your job might consist of tasks like pulling data out of SQL databases, becoming an Excel or Tableau master, and producing basic data visualizations and reporting dashboards. You may on occasion analyze the results of an A/B test or take the lead on your company’s Google Analytics account.

“A company like this is a great place for an aspiring data scientist to learn the ropes.”

Once you have a handle on your day-to-day responsibilities, a company like this can be a great environment to try new things and expand your skillset.

2. The Data Engineer
Some companies get to the point where they have a lot of traffic (and an increasingly large amount of data), and they start looking for someone to set up a lot of the data infrastructure that the company will need moving forward. They’re also looking for someone to provide analysis. You’ll see job postings listed under both “Data Scientist” and “Data Engineer” for this type of position. Since you’d be (one of) the first data hires, heavy statistics and machine learning expertise is less important than strong software engineering skills.

“Mentorship opportunities for junior data scientists can be less plentiful at a company looking to leverage rapidly increasing amounts of data.”

As a result, you’ll have great opportunities to shine and grow via trial by fire, but there will be less guidance and you may face a greater risk of flopping or stagnating.

3. The Machine Learning Engineer
There are a number of companies for whom their data (or their data analysis platform) is their product. In this case, the data analysis or machine learning going on can be pretty intense. This is probably the ideal situation for someone who has a formal mathematics, statistics, or physics background and is hoping to continue down a more academic path.

“Machine Learning Engineers often focus more on producing great data-driven products than they do answering operational questions for a company.”

Companies that fall into this group could be consumer-facing companies with massive amounts of data or companies that are offering a data-based service.

4. The Data Science Generalist
A lot of companies are looking for a generalist to join an established team of other data scientists. The company you’re interviewing for cares about data but probably isn’t a data company. It’s equally important that you can perform analysis, touch production code, visualize data, etc.

“Some of the most important ‘data generalist’ skills are familiarity with tools designed for ‘big data,’ and experience with messy, ‘real-life’ datasets.”

Generally, these companies are either looking for generalists or they’re looking to fill a specific niche where they feel their team is lacking, such as data visualization or machine learning

Pooja Halkarni said...

Descriptive analytics
Descriptive analytics answers the question of what happened. Let us bring an example from ScienceSoft’s practice: having analyzed monthly revenue and income per product group, and the total quantity of metal parts produced per month, a manufacturer was able to answer a series of ‘what happened’ questions and decide on focus product categories.

Descriptive analytics juggles raw data from multiple data sources to give valuable insights into the past. However, these findings simply signal that something is wrong or right, without explaining why. For this reason, our data consultants don’t recommend highly data-driven companies to settle for descriptive analytics only, they’d rather combine it with other types of data analytics.

Diagnostic analytics
At this stage, historical data can be measured against other data to answer the question of why something happened. For example, you can check ScienceSoft’s BI demo to see how a retailer can drill the sales and gross profit down to categories to find out why they missed their net profit target. Another flashback to our data analytics projects: in the healthcare industry, customer segmentation coupled with several filters applied (like diagnoses and prescribed medications) allowed identifying the influence of medications.

Diagnostic analytics gives in-depth insights into a particular problem. At the same time, a company should have detailed information at their disposal, otherwise, data collection may turn out to be individual for every issue and time-consuming.
Predictive analytics
Predictive analytics tells what is likely to happen. It uses the findings of descriptive and diagnostic analytics to detect clusters and exceptions, and to predict future trends, which makes it a valuable tool for forecasting. Check ScienceSoft’s case study to get details on how advanced data analytics allowed a leading FMCG company to predict what they could expect after changing brand positioning.

Predictive analytics belongs to advanced analytics types and brings many advantages like sophisticated analysis based on machine or deep learning and proactive approach that predictions enable. However, our data consultants state it clearly: forecasting is just an estimate, the accuracy of which highly depends on data quality and stability of the situation, so it requires careful treatment and continuous optimization.

Prescriptive analytics
The purpose of prescriptive analytics is to literally prescribe what action to take to eliminate a future problem or take full advantage of a promising trend. An example of prescriptive analytics from our project portfolio: a multinational company was able to identify opportunities for repeat purchases based on customer analytics and sales history.

Prescriptive analytics uses advanced tools and technologies, like machine learning, business rules and algorithms, which makes it sophisticated to implement and manage. Besides, this state-of-the-art type of data analytics requires not only historical internal data but also external information due to the nature of algorithms it’s based on. That is why, before deciding to adopt prescriptive analytics, ScienceSoft strongly recommends weighing the required efforts against an expected added value.

Twinkle kavediya said...

Data science enables retailers to influence our purchasing habits, but the importance of gathering data extends much further.

Data science can improve public health through wearable trackers that motivate individuals to adopt healthier habits and can alert people to potentially critical health issues. Data can also improve diagnostic accuracy, accelerate finding cures for specific diseases, or even stop the spread of a virus. When the Ebola virus outbreak hit West Africa in 2014, scientists were able to track the spread of the disease and predict the areas most vulnerable to the illness. This data helped health officials get in front of the outbreak and prevent it from becoming a worldwide epidemic.

Data science has critical applications across most industries. For example, data is used by farmers for efficient food growth and delivery, by food suppliers to cut down on food waste, and by nonprofit organizations to boost fundraising efforts and predict funding needs.

In a 2015 speech, Economist and Freakonomics author Steven Levitt said that CEOs know they are missing out on the importance of Big Data, but they do not have the right teams in place to perform the skills. He says, “I really do believe still that the combination of collaborations with firms’ big data and randomization […] is absolutely going to be at the center of what economics is and what other social sciences are going forward.”

Pursuing a career in data science is a smart move, not just because it is trendy and pays well, but because data very well may be the pivot point on which the entire economy turns.

Pooja Koliwad said...

Data Science Job Market Is Booming
Analytics professionals command higher compensation and outearn their peers considerably. As per data from our Salary Study, analytics professionals out-earn their Java counterparts by almost 50% in India. The study also found a 1.8% increase in salaries of entry-level analytics professionals with experience between 0 to 3 years. It is also clear that Big Data and Data Engineering professionals who work primarily on unstructured data continue to earn more than analytics professionals.
Furthermore, this year, the entry level professionals ((0-3 years experience) saw a slight increase in salaries, with compensation going up from ₹5.2L median last year to ₹5.3L per annum. At the entry level, almost 76% of analytics professionals earn under 6 lakh per annum.

Enterprises Double Down on Analytics Initiatives
As organisations continue to widen their analytics efforts, there is a rising demand for analytics professionals who work at the intersection of data and business, can prioritise business problems, and can help organisations achieve real impact from their data-driven initiatives.
Here’s What the Industry Demands
Strong educational background: In order to work with agile teams, organisations look out for candidates with a Bachelor’s degree or MS in quantitative fields like engineering, Math, Statistics and more popularly CS. In most cases, an MS is a huge advantage.

Tool-chain: Knowledge of programming like Python and R is a must to break into the data science field. In addition to this, one should also have proficiency in statistical packages such as SAS or SPSS that are also used in organisations.
Experience working with large datasets: As data grows by leaps and bounds, enterprises are dealing with both structured and unstructured data. Our study confirms that Big Data and Data Engineering professionals who work primarily on unstructured data continue to earn more than analytics professionals.

Domain knowledge: Data analytics professionals have to work at the intersection of business and technology and drive result-driven projects. One of the key aspects is to understand key operational metrics and the impact on business. In addition, knowledge of common use cases such as churn prediction (telecom), customer acquisition (e-marketplaces), inventory management (e-marketplaces), predictive maintenance (manufacturing) can be a plus.

Unknown said...

1. Automation

This is a huge one, especially with AI and machine learning growing in popularity. As a whole, automation means quite a few things, namely the steady and autonomous operation of a particular process or system.

A series of software tools and algorithms will be used to ingest, filter and highlight data that can be further analyzed.

You’d be forgiven for thinking automation would make data scientists obsolete. A lot of negative talk surrounds automation, particularly about uprooting jobs and careers. That’s not the case in data science, however.

Experts and experienced scientists will still be needed to highlight, identify and implement actionable insights. You can expect to see a lot of automation platforms crop up in the industry over the coming year.


2. Data Empowerment

Data empowerment is another important movement to keep your eye on. In some ways, “empowerment” sounds bold — even a little ominous. It’s just a buzzword though, used to explain a boost in data effectiveness for many parties.

To put it simply, the data and information that a company or organization is collecting doesn’t just belong hidden on a remote server somewhere, gathering dust. Furthermore, just because a chunk of data is not useful to the collector doesn’t mean it’s not useful to someone else.

Data empowerment is about the alignment or collaboration of everyone involved in a system. It means that everyone has access to the same tools and resources and the same data stores.

More importantly, it means putting data in the hands of the right people — those who can make use of it.


3. Ethics and Influence

The debate over the ethical and social implications of data science, artificial intelligence and even cloud storage will probably never end. Privacy, security and automation have all become increasing concerns in the current landscape, even among consumers.

The point here is not that the ethics or influence of the industry and related systems will change over the coming year, but that discussions will continue. New applications for data science are discovered on an almost daily basis. Data engineers, scientists, analysts and even administrators will need to join the discussion to let others know now this technology can help others.

After all, you are the ones responsible for creating, developing and maintaining these technologies and systems. What is it you have to share with the world? What can you explain or provide insights about?

You could introduce the positive side of data analytics and collection, for instance, by explaining how it’s helping to fight modern battles and keeping America safer. Or how it’s providing modern conveniences to many — conveniences like personalized shopping campaigns, better home security and more.

2018 will be the year that data science professionals become a part of the greater discourse.


4. Data Lakes and Mass Cleanups

At this point, a wide variety of parties and organizations have been collecting and storing data in departmental silos.

This process results in what many like to call a data swamp or even a dump. It’s a mass void of raw data, information and potential insights. The problem is, it needs to be cleaned up, skimmed and organized.

Cleaning a swamp and converting it into a data lake calls for categorizing, attaching relevant metadata and sorting everything into the appropriate storage segments.

Expect a boom in data restructuring as more organizations and parties realize how beneficial data lakes are.


5. Blockchain App Development

Attention for cryptocurrencies like Bitcoin and the underlying mechanics of blockchain have exploded over the past year. That response will continue well into 2018, namely because of the implications blockchain has to a great many industries.

This attention will call for more demand in the development world as teams look to work with blockchain and implement it into their products, services and systems. In the financial and healthcare industries, for example, a lot of work is being done to introduce blockchain-powered platforms.

Unknown said...

Data science is a multidisciplinary blend of data inference, algorithmm development and technology in order to solve analytically complex problems. Data science combines several disciplines, including statistics, data analysis, machine learning, and computer science. This can be daunting if you’re new to data science, but keep in mind that different roles and companies will emphasize some skills over others, so you don’t have to be an expert at everything. There are potential data science jobs for lots of different experience levels. Data science is ultimately about using this data in creative ways to generate business value like
Data Warehouse,Discovery of Data Insight etc
1-Data science – discovery of data insight
This aspect of data science is all about uncovering findings from data. Diving in at a granular level to mine and understand complex behaviors, trends, and inferences. It's about surfacing hidden insight that can help enable companies to make smarter business decisions. For example:

Netflix data mines movie viewing patterns to understand what drives user interest, and uses that to make decisions on which Netflix original series to produce.
Target identifies what are major customer segments within it's base and the unique shopping behaviors within those segments, which helps to guide messaging to different market audiences.
Proctor & Gamble utilizes time series models to more clearly understand future demand, which help plan for production levels more optimally.
2-Data science – development of data product
A "data product" is a technical asset that: (*) utilizes data as input, and (*) processes that data to return algorithmically-generated results. The classic example of a data product is a recommendation engine, which ingests user data, and makes personalized recommendations based on that data. Here are some examples of data products:

Amazon's recommendation engines suggest items for you to buy, determined by their algorithms. Netflix recommends movies to you. Spotify recommends music to you.
Gmail's spam filter is data product – an algorithm behind the scenes processes incoming mail and determines if a message is junk or not.
Computer vision used for self-driving cars is also data product – machine learning algorithms are able to recognize traffic lights, other cars on the road, pedestrians, etc.
This is different from the "data insights" section above, where the outcome to that is to perhaps provide advice to an executive to make a smarter business decision. In contrast, a data product is technical functionality that encapsulates an algorithm, and is designed to integrate directly into core applications. Respective examples of applications that incorporate data product behind the scenes: Amazon's homepage, Gmail's inbox, and autonomous driving software.

Unknown said...

Data science jobs available in the current market :
1) Data Scientist as Statistician :
Statistics knowledge, when clubbed with domain knowledge (such as marketing, risk, actuarial science) is the ideal combination to land a statistician’s work profile. They can develop statistical models from big data analysis, carry out experimental design and apply theories of sampling, clustering and predictive modelling to available data to determine future corporate actions.

2) Data Scientist as Mathematician
Mathematicians have conventionally been related with extensive theoretical research but emergence of big data and data science have changed that perception. Mathematicians have been gaining more acceptance into the corporate world than ever before, owing to their deep knowledge of operations research and applied mathematics. Their services are sought after by businesses to carry out analytics and optimization in various fields such as inventory management, forecasting, pricing algorithm, supply chain, quality control mechanism and defect control. Defence and military organizations also seek mathematicians to carry out crucial big data assignments such as digital signal processing, series analysis and transformative algorithms.

3) Data Scientist as Machine Learning Scientists
Computer systems around the world are increasingly being equipped with artificial intelligence and decision making capabilities. They possess neural networks that are programmed for adaptive learning – meaning they can be trained over a period of time to make same decisions when same set of inputs is given to them. Machine Learning Scientists develop such algorithms which are used to suggest products, pricing strategies, extract patterns from big data inputs and most importantly, demand forecasting (which can be extrapolated for better inventory management, strengthening supply chain networks, etc.).

4) Data Scientist as Business Analytic Practitioners
Businesses make the final use of all the number crunching done by data science professionals. As a business analytic professional it is important to have business acumen as well as know your numbers. Business analysis is a science as well as art and one cannot afford to be driven entirely by either business acumen or by insights obtained based on data analysis. These professionals sit between front end decision making teams and the back end analysts.
They work on crucial decision making such as ROI analysis, ROI optimization, dashboards design, performance metrics determination, high level database design, etc.
5) Data Scientist as Software Programming Analysts
Unlike traditional coders, this class of professionals have a knack for number crunching through programming. Needless to mention, they are adept at logical thinking and as a result, they take to new programming languages as ducks takes to water. A number of programming languages such as R programming, Python, Apache Hive, Pig, Hadoop and the like support data analytics and visualizations.
Software programming analysts have the programming skills to automate routine big data related tasks to reduce computing time. They are also required to handle database and associated ETL (Extract Transform Learn) tools that can extract data, transform it by applying business logic and to load it into visual summary representations such as charts, histograms and interactive dashboards.

6) Data Scientist as Quality Analyst
Quality Analyst has for long been associated with statistical process control in manufacturing industry. This position has been included here to emphasize the importance of data science in core industries. Assembly lines involved in mass production have large data sets to be analysed to maintain quality control and meet minimum performance standards. The job has evolved over the years with new analytic tools which are used by data scientists to prepare interactive visualizations that serve as key inputs in decision making across teams such as management, business, marketing, sales and customer service.
